Перейти к основному содержанию
  Четверг, 13 июня 2024 г.
  1 Ответы
  168 посещений
  Подписаться
Здравствуйте!

Было бы справедливо сказать, что за последние несколько лет у меня было как минимум 10 проектов,
в которых мои клиенты, занимающиеся дизайном веб-сайтов, хотели, чтобы PDF-брошюры открывались в модальном наложении.

то есть: на мобильных/карманных устройствах:
они не хотели, чтобы открывалось новое окно, или, что еще хуже,
в браузерах, где не установлено расширение Adobe Viewer,
PDF-файл автоматически генерирует опцию загрузки.

Я использую расширение Media Folders во ВСЕХ проектах моего веб-сайта.
А расширение медиа-папок + средство просмотра PDF-файлов просто великолепно!

Но я всегда обнаруживал следующее:
1. Его очень сложно использовать в модальном всплывающем окне.
2. Темы WP почти всегда используют библиотеку FancyBox.
3. И, похоже, они вообще не очень хорошо играют вместе.
4. Возникает конфликт по поводу того, кто получает события мыши/касания.
5. На устройствах iOS возникают всевозможные дополнительные/другие проблемы
(вы не можете прокручивать вверх и вниз, события касания iPhone против FancyBox или PDF Viewer).

Вот проект, в котором мне нужно загрузить 2 или 3 PDF-файла для каждого отдельного файла. страница:
https://ximbalo.dev/CERAMENT/test-page-pdf-embed-1/

В этом примере:
загрузка средства просмотра PDF-файлов WPMF в модальное наложение FancyBox,
все работает вроде, почти нормально на ноутбуке. экран.

Но на портативном устройстве все меняется повсюду:
Device, FancyBox и PDF Viewer борются
за контроль над сенсорно-интерактивными событиями и событиями прокрутки.

См. прикрепленный снимок экрана: Экран ноутбука @ 1600x900.

ЕСЛИ было бы возможно иметь короткий код WPMF, который не просто встраивает PDF-файл,
но и открывает его в модальное наложение, на 100% управляемое только библиотеками кода WPMF...

Тогда это просто решило бы все эти проблемы.

Пожалуйста, рассмотрите возможность обновления этой функции!

Спасибо.
А
10 месяцев назад
Привет.

Спасибо за ваше ценное предложение.

Я искренне ценю ваш вклад и принял к сведению ваш запрос на добавление функции.
Он был добавлен в наш список запрошенных функций, где мы тщательно рассматриваем идеи будущих улучшений.

Мы очень ценим такие отзывы клиентов, как ваши, поскольку они помогают нам расставлять приоритеты и улучшать наши продукты.
Спасибо, что нашли время поделиться с нами своим предложением.

Ваше здоровье,
  • Страница :
  • 1
На этот пост пока нет ответов.